Latest Patents

Yokoyama's latest patents include a clamping apparatus for injection molding machines and an injection apparatus. The clamping apparatus features a first driving device that operates a movable platen for mold opening and closing. A second driving device applies clamping force to the movable platen, while a screw mechanism converts rotational power into linear power. This design allows for efficient power transmission and mold operation. The injection apparatus is designed to inject molding material supplied from a material supply port, featuring a die and a material supply apparatus that extrudes the material in a thread-like or strip-like form. This innovative design enhances the precision and effectiveness of the injection process.
